Where to Use It Carefully
While versatile, this design asset isn’t a one-size-fits-all solution. It may not be the best fit for:
- Formal corporate branding – Feels too casual for finance or legal industries
- Dense information layouts – Can compete with text-heavy content
- Small mobile graphics – Detail may get lost at very small sizes
- Overly minimal brands – Could clash with ultra-modern, minimalist aesthetics
- Text-heavy ads – May distract from the core message if not balanced properly
Designer Notes: Testing and Integration Tips
Before finalizing this design for a campaign or client, I recommend the following checks:
- Test with your brand color palette – See how it integrates with primary and accent colors
- Check black and white usage – Confirm it still reads clearly in monochrome
- Preview on mobile – Ensure it scales well for small screens
- Pair with different fonts – Test with serif, sans serif, script, and display fonts
- Review spacing and balance – Make sure it doesn’t feel cramped or off-kilter in layouts
- Confirm commercial licensing – Always double-check usage rights for paid campaigns or client work
